Lone Star College - Kingwood and HAAM (Humble Area Assistance Ministries) have found another way to tackle hunger by starting a daily food pantry that will open later this year.
Along with the monthly Community Food fairs at the college, the campus Intercultural, Men's and Women's centers, and HAAM will operate The Coyote Cupboard, a daily food pantry beginning this fall. The primary goal is to address the immediate food needs of college students, faculty, and staff. It is also open to the community.
"Food insecurity is an additional stressor to what can already be a challenging time for a college student. We hope that if anyone on our campus experiences this that the pantry will ease their burden," said Kristen Johnson, director of student diversity and equity at LSC-Kingwood.
The centers' staff and student volunteers from the Honors College and other organizations will operate The Coyote Cupboard in the Student Conference Center room 201. Hours of operation are Monday-Thursday from 9 a.m.-4 p.m. and Friday from 8 a.m.-1 p.m. If patrons cannot make it during business hours, they can request an appointment.
"For our students, including volunteers, we hope they will understand that food insecurity is a real thing. They may never know if a friend, classmate or family member is experiencing it," she said. "We want student volunteers to feel empowered to help solve and hopefully eliminate food insecurity in their community."
In a 2018 study, Temple University and the Wisconsin Hope Lab found that 36 percent of college students said they are food insecure. Also, 42 percent of community college students indicated they struggle the most to get adequate food.
"If students are worried about where their next meal is coming from or how to meet their basic needs, it just presents one more obstacle on their path to success," Johnson said.
The Coyote Cupboard will offer non-perishable items such as canned goods, microwavable soups and pastas, boxed pasta, fruit cups, applesauce, chips, crackers, granola bars, breakfast shakes, and cereal.
